Subject: Survey kit crate going out

Hi dispatch,

The crate with the Ridgemoor survey instruments is packed and sitting by bay two — levels, tripods, the lot. It needs to reach the Calder Flats site office before noon tomorrow, and the gear is fragile, so flag it for careful loading. Here's the hand-over instruction for the courier:

drop instructions, yagug-badug: the jorix casok courier leaves the eliath ledger at gate 3779 under passcode 753269

Haven Gate sits behind the Torchline load balancer, which probes `/healthz` every 3 seconds and ejects instances after two consecutive failures. Locally, you can simulate this with `make probe-loop`, which hits the endpoint and prints status transitions. The health handler checks three things: process liveness, queue lag, and database reachability. Reviewers should confirm the DB check short-circuits with a 2s timeout rather than hanging. For the reachability check, the service connects using the following connection string.

database URL for bahop-yagep: mssql://sildor_svc:35ha7jz@db-fb6d.nelvrodyn.example:5432/casath

Handover for the Wanderhall audio-guide app. The tour-sync worker runs every fifteen minutes and pulls exhibit narrations from the Curio content service; if it stalls, restart the worker before touching the queue. Offline bundles are rebuilt nightly. Priya owned the playback-analytics pipeline; I've only patched it. Nothing else is fragile except the CDN purge step, which must run after every narration update. The current production configuration for the sync worker follows.

settings of tagug-fajof:
[zorwyn]
host = zorwyn.nelvrosys.corp
user = zorwyn_svc
database = zorwyn_prod